If I'm crossing somewhere where I can't see traffic very well, I step in front of/beside the stroller to see if cars are coming. When it's clear I push the stroller in front of me, facing forward.
It drives me crazy when I'm driving in the city and I see a stroller pop out from between parked cars, and can't see the parent. Of course they should be using the crosswalk and not crossing in the middle of a block. It's one thing to cross in an unsafe manner for yourself but it's not cool to push your kid into traffic.
